High tech perks more important than free food to Millennials

The generation that labels pizza as “bae” would turn down free food for better technology at work.

A global survey commissioned by Dell and Intel found that over 60% of Millennials would rather receive high-tech perks at work over benefits such as free food and ping pong.

The Future Workforce Study found that 42% of Millennial employees say they are willing to quit their job if office technologies are not up to their standards, and over half of employees expect to work in a smart office in the next five years.

Out of the 4,000 employees surveyed in ten countries, 44% believe their current workplace is not technology smart enough.
